Low Battery. Plug in the AC power source. If the computer doesn't start up immediately, turn it
off then on again.
Make sure the notebook is properly ventilated and the vent(s)/fan intake(s) is (are) not blocked.
If this doesn't cool it down, put the system into Hibernate mode or turn it off for an hour. Make
sure the computer isn't sitting on a thermal surface. Make sure you're using the correct adapter.
Make sure that your notebook is completely powered off before putting it into a travel bag (or
any such container).
Data saved on the hard disk drive may be lost or damaged. Operate the scan disk or disk
defragmenter to check for any lost or damaged data.
The computer is waking up from the Hibernate mode.
If you forget the password, you may have to discharge the battery of the CMOS. Contact your
service representative for help.
The compact disc is not correctly placed in the tray. Gently try to remove the disc using the
emergency eject hole. See
"CD Emergency Eject" on page 13
The code has been changed the maximum 5 times. See
